Study on purification process of sulfur by solvent method

Abstract:

In order to address the challenges of purifying sulfur as a by⁃product of the natural gas purification process and achieving high purity,combining the advantages of simple operation and low cost of solvent extraction method,and utilizing the principle of similar solubility,a process for purifying sulfur using solvent method was designed using CS2 as the solvent.The moisture content in sulfur slag was investigated through drying time,and the effects of drying time,liquid⁃solid ratio,leaching time,leaching temperature,and ball milling on sulfur yield were investigated using sulfur yield as an indicator.The purity of purified sulfur was analyzed by XRD and ICP.The results demonstrated that the optimal sulfur yield was achieved with a drying time of 60 min,a liquid⁃solid ratio of 8∶1(mL/g),a leaching time of 30 min,a leaching temperature of 30 ℃,and sulfur crushed into powder through ball milling.The solvent method yielded a remarkable 87.8%,representing a 2.5% increase compared to traditional sulfur purification methods such as the melting method(85.7%) and the gasification method(85.37%).Furthermore,the purified sulfur exhibited an impressive purity of 99.89%.The solvent method offered significant advantages including high yield,high purity,and simplicity of operation,thereby providing an effective technical approach for sulfur purification and holding potential for widespread application.

Key words: sulfur, carbon disulfide, solvent method, purification
